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’s) For Sorority Supervisor
What are the key responsibilities of a sorority supervisor?
The key responsibilities of a sorority supervisor include leading and supervising a team of house managers, developing and implementing policies and procedures, collaborating with campus police and local authorities, managing a budget, and organizing and hosting social events and academic workshops.
What are the qualifications for a sorority supervisor?
The qualifications for a sorority supervisor typically include a bachelor’s degree, experience in student affairs, mentorship, and program management, and expertise in risk management, conflict resolution, and financial stewardship.
What is the salary range for a sorority supervisor?
The salary range for a sorority supervisor can vary depending on experience, location, and other factors, but it is typically between $40,000 and $60,000 per year.
What are the benefits of being a sorority supervisor?
The benefits of being a sorority supervisor can include working with college students, making a positive impact on their lives, and gaining valuable experience in leadership, management, and program development.
What are the challenges of being a sorority supervisor?
The challenges of being a sorority supervisor can include dealing with difficult students, managing a budget, and balancing the needs of the sorority with the needs of the university.
